Time slip question

*I posted this on the racing board, but there's no one over there*

Just made my first run down a dragstrip last night.

Looking at the time slip, I have a question.

1/4 mi ET; does it start counting when the light goes green, or does it start when a 3rd beam is broken with the front tires at the start line, or does something else start it?

What I really want to know is; if I have a better reaction time, will my ET be any better?

time doesn't start until you leave. you can sit there for a minute and it doesn't change you e.t.

yep you have to clear the stage beams for the clock to start, lot of debate about deep staging and how it effect Rts and ETs and the best way to do it and win a race
